Balancing home security with privacy is a modern challenge. While cameras provide peace of mind and protection, they also introduce risks regarding data security, neighborly etiquette, and personal boundaries. The Privacy Landscape of Home Surveillance

Traditional closed-circuit television (CCTV) systems kept video feeds contained within a physical building. Today's internet-connected cameras upload footage to the cloud, exposing users to a distinct set of vulnerabilities:

Saving footage to an SD card or a base station inside your house is the most private option. The data stays under your roof. Cloud Storage:
